Fibrepac
The new manufacturing site in Lincolnshire is powered by energy generated from food and agricultural waste via anaerobic digestion. This will be a UK first; growing and managing carbon-sequestering, high yielding, perennial crops, using truly clean and green energy for the production and distribution of carbon-neutral packaging as efficiently as possible. Miscanthus produces ideal cellulose fibre to make high performance food packaging. It is similar in colour and texture to bamboo and bagasse (sugarcane waste), but with the advantage of being easy and cost effective to harvest in Britain on marginal land in temperate climatic conditions without the need for pesticides or fertilisers. Our aim is to replace single-use plastic and imported pulp fibre packaging for the UK food sector. We plan to expand globally in the future.
